SST26VF064B-104I/SO Description
The SST26VF064B-104I/SO is a high-performance 64Mbit (8M x 8) Serial Quad I/O (SQI®) Flash memory from Microchip Technology, designed for applications requiring fast read/write operations and low-power consumption. Operating at a clock frequency of 104 MHz, it supports SPI and Quad I/O interfaces, enabling high-speed data transfer. With a 2.7V–3.6V supply voltage, it is suitable for embedded systems, IoT devices, and industrial applications. The device features a 1.5ms write cycle time for word/page operations, ensuring efficient data storage. Packaged in a 16-SOIC tube, it is RoHS3 compliant and has a Moisture Sensitivity Level (MSL) of 3 (168 hours).
SST26VF064B-104I/SO Features
- High-Speed Performance: 104 MHz clock frequency with SPI/Quad I/O support for rapid data access.
- Large Memory Capacity: 64Mbit (8M x 8) organization, ideal for code and data storage.
- Low-Power Operation: 2.7V–3.6V voltage range, optimized for battery-powered devices.
- Fast Write Cycles: 1.5ms word/page write time, enhancing system efficiency.
- Robust Packaging: 16-SOIC surface-mount package, ensuring reliability in harsh environments.
- Compliance: RoHS3 compliant, REACH unaffected, and ECCN 3A991B1A certified for global use.
